The traction motor in electric vehicle is responsible for converting the electric energy to mechanical energy which is used in propulsion of vehicle in a straight-line motion. Electric vehicle traction motor is used in electrical transmission system like electric hybrid vehicles and battery powered electric vehicles. Inside every electric motor is a stationary stator with a rotor spinning inside it. The stator is made of copper wire coils. When an electric current flows through these coils, a rotating magnetic field is created in the stator which causes the rotor to spin. The rotational movement is based on a simple physical principle: opposite poles in a magnet attract each other, whereas like poles repel.

Global core automotive traction motor core manufacturers include Mitsui High-tec, POSCO etc.The top 3 companies hold a share about 56%.Europe is the largest market, with a share about 34%, followed by China and Japan with the share about 21% and 19%.In terms of product, permanent magnet motor cores is the largest segment, with a share over 65%. And in terms of application, the largest application is EV, followed by HEV.
